
I received this book free of charge from NetGalley in exchange for my honest opinion.This book was truly a hilarious spoof of Twilight!! Starting with the names: Bella Swan is now Bonnie Grayduck, Edward Cullen is Edwin Scullen, Jacob Black is Joachim Noir (my favorite!!), and Carlisle Cullen is Argyle Scullen! And that's just the start! This book takes everything you think you know about the original characters and turns it on its ear! Instead of the innocent, Bonnie is the psycho doing the pursuing, and Edwin becomes the prey. Because while Bonnie seems to her friends and family to be an ordinary, slightly clumsy, easily-distracted girl, she's really manipulative, calculating, power hungry, and not above committing murder to get her way - or even just to amuse herself.
